Congrats on getting a pair, its quite a feat. I've had the pleasure of having 2 breeding pairs of O's and they are so fun to watch go threw the process. Unless you really enjoy little pigs and piglets eating your wallet away I'd start leaving spawns in the main tank till free swimming. This will slow your pair down enough you can grow out and sell what you already have. After I sold my last pair I still had over 500 O's to sell off.
Also expect your survival rates to improve. 200+ survivors/spawn were not uncommon at all in my experience.
Its hard to say what you will get for them. My LFS took all mine for $2 each which left them lots of room for profit. It also got me lots of store credit that I still haven't used up yet.
